Abstract

Tools to automatically induce domain descriptions fromexamples are valuable aids for the knowledge acquisition stage of expert systemconstruction. This paper presents a description of an algorithm that induces twodomain descriptions: a conceptual model, which gives a broad understanding ofvariable interactions and their effect on the system, and a predictive model,which determines the system value associated with variable values input to themodel. This induction algorithm is based on Entropy Data Analysis (EDA), whichbuilds linear equations to approximate the system described by the trainingdata.
